Hazardous Materials Scare at School

No Student Injuries Reported

- Hazardous materials teams have a school in southern New Jersey quarantined as they investigate a substance that was sent in an envelope to a teacher at the Garfield Park East Elementary School in Willingboro.

It's happening at the Garfield Park East Elementary School in the 100 block of Evergreen Drive in Willingboro. The students are being relocated to a former elementary school. So far, offiicals say none of them have suffered any injuries.

Authorities tell Action News that a teacher opened up an envelope and white powder was released all over her arms. We're told the teacher had a reaction to the unidentified powder.

Hazardous materials teams quarantined the teacher and students as they investigate.
